Oil Pan: Removal

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2002 Mazda B3000 and 2001 Mazda B3000.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
NOTE: To remove oil pan on 4WD models, engine must be removed. See ENGINE .
  1. Disconnect negative battery cable. Reference mark hood location and remove hood. Remove dipstick. Remove cooling fan assembly.
  2. Remove motor mount nuts. Install Engine Lifting Hooks (303-D030). Using a floor jack, raise engine about 2 inches. Install Engine Support Kit (014-00750) to engine. Raise vehicle on hoist. Remove retainer clip and electrical connector at oil low level sensor. Drain engine oil.
  3. Remove starter. Remove oil pan bolts. Carefully remove oil pan. DO NOT damage oil pump pick-up tube. Remove oil pan gasket.
